| Following this checklist to help us incorporate your |
| contribution quickly and easily: |
| |
| - [ ] Your pull request should address just one issue, without pulling in other changes. |
| - [ ] Write a pull request description that is detailed enough to understand what the pull request does, how, and why. |
| - [ ] Each commit in the pull request should have a meaningful subject line and body. |
| Note that commits might be squashed by a maintainer on merge. |
| - [ ] Write unit tests that match behavioral changes, where the tests fail if the changes to the runtime are not applied. |
| This may not always be possible but is a best-practice. |
| - [ ] Run `mvn verify` to make sure basic checks pass. |
| A more thorough check will be performed on your pull request automatically. |
| - [ ] You have run the integration tests successfully (`mvn -Prun-its verify`). |
